Output 59aa1390b81baaf0e76bbc9318e025d126c51aee23a623c37bc7a32f051a7a5b:1

value
1789549
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a68bb689782f093f9734fd1319b116f27255b4ae OP_EQUALVERIFY OP_CHECKSIG
address
1GBcYGzVndfW5vpGzdFy4CikjJBGjGHSqY
transaction
59aa1390b81baaf0e76bbc9318e025d126c51aee23a623c37bc7a32f051a7a5b
spent
true